Sadržaj:
- Korak 1: Korak 1: Dimenzije PCB -a i izmjerite ih
- Korak 2: Korak 2: Planirajte, dizajnirajte i sastavite gotovo sve unaprijed
- Korak 3: Korak 3: Sinhronizirajte PCB i shemu
- Korak 4: Korak 4: Ponovno numeriranje dijelova
- Korak 5: Korak 5: Popravite naljepnice svilenog zaslona
- Korak 6: Korak 6: Naručite PCB jeftino i unutar 48 sati
- Korak 7: Korak 7: Naručite komponente jeftino i u roku od 48 sati
Video: Eagle Hakovi/trikovi: Primjer TB6600 CNC pogon koračnog motora mlina: 7 koraka
2024 Autor: John Day | [email protected]. Zadnja promjena: 2024-01-30 09:35
To čini dobar projekt pokazati nekoliko trikova koji će vam olakšati život pri stvaranju PCB -a.
Kako bih vas naučio nekoliko hakova kako biste dobili više od Eagle -a, biram jednostavan projekt koji sam napravio za svoj Kickstarter. Za moj jednodnevni izazov trebao mi je vanjski upravljački program za korake, a imao sam samo 48 sati da nabavim ove upravljačke ploče koračnih upravljača. eBay je pokazao samo one iz Kine i nikako ih nisam mogao unijeti u Australiju do roka. Naravno eBay je jeftiniji po 14 USD svaki, ali u ovom slučaju biram vremensku pogodnost umjesto cijene.
Napomena: Dodao sam shemu i tiskanu ploču, pa ako tražite upravljački program koračnog motora CNC mlina TB6600HG, možete ih preuzeti i prilagoditi svom ukusu. Oni su ocijenjeni s 4,5 Ampera i više nego dovoljni za pogon NEM23. BTW ovo je moj prvi Instructable … greške se događaju i popravit ću ih nakon što mi kažete o njima.
U ovom Instructableu ću proći svaki hack zasebno tako da možete izabrati ono što vam je potrebno.
1. Dimenzije PCB -a i njihovo mjerenje
2. Planirajte, projektirajte, sastavite gotovo sve unaprijed prije naručivanja i izgradnje
3. Sinhroniziranje tiskane ploče i sheme
4. Promjena broja dijelova
5. Učvršćivanje naljepnica svilenog sita
6. Naručivanje PCB -a jeftino i u roku od 48 sati
7. Naručivanje dijelova jeftino i u roku od 48 sati
Korak 1: Korak 1: Dimenzije PCB -a i izmjerite ih
Očigledno je da je veličina ovdje važna. Želite najmanji mogući otisak, ali ne premali da komponente ne možete postaviti ručno ili strojno odabrati. Ploče male veličine također će imati manju težinu i uštedjet će vam troškove prijevoza kurirom (koji su često najveći trošak).
Postavite rešetku na 50 mlinova tako da vaše komponente budu dobro postavljene i ne previše skučene. Nacrtajte obrise ploče dovoljno velike da omoguće bušenje rupa i postavite ih prve. Uvijek ih možete premjestiti i hoćete.
Pomoću alata DRC provjerite sva preklapanja komponenti
Postavite veličinu staze u alatu Mreža na 10 mil (zadano 6 mil). To je povezano s debljinom bakra vašeg PCB -a. U ovom slučaju to je ploča za napajanje pa nam je potrebna 2 Oz Cu debljine. Proizvođač PCB -a ne proizvodi 6mil staze s 2 Oz Cu.
Stavite sve komponente na tiskanu pločicu i odaberite dimenzijski sloj. Odaberite alat za mjerenje i kliknite s jedne strane ploče na drugu stranu. Ovaj korak prikazuje dimenziju, a zatim povucite miša prema dolje izvan PCB -a i pustite ga. Sada se dimenzija ističe i može se čitati. Ako trebate izbrisati dimenziju, ponovo odaberite sloj dimenzije i idite na sredinu dimenzije i kliknite brisanje. Vrlo je osjetljiv i morate kliknuti točno na sredinu dimenzijske crte. Ako linija stoji na vrhu obrisa ploče, vidite problem. Ne možete doći do te dimenzijske crte. Trik je u tome da se odmaknete jedno od drugog pomoću alata Premjesti.
Na sličan način možete izmjeriti udaljenosti između bušilica/montažnih rupa na uglovima vaše PCB -a. Nakon što ste zadovoljni njihovim mjestima, možete izbrisati mjerne crte.
Korak 2: Korak 2: Planirajte, dizajnirajte i sastavite gotovo sve unaprijed
Ništa nije frustrirajuće kada ne možete montirati hladnjak jer ste zaboravili da nema načina da dođete do vijaka i vijaka kada lemite strujni čip, u ovom slučaju TB6600 na tiskanu ploču.
Komercijalni primjer pokazuje da koriste zavojne igle postojećeg proizvođača i dodaju rupe kroz PCB za uvrtanje hladnjaka. Ove se ploče prodaju na eBayu za 14 USD pa dobivate poruku da to vjerojatno vrlo brzo i jeftino rade nekvalificirani radnici. Između PCB -a i hladnjaka nema zastoja ili grmlja. No, planirali su to za brzu i brzu montažu.
Moj PCB dodaje tanku traku od 3 mm akrila između PCB -a i strujnog čipa kako bi ga postavio na mjesto. Nije ni idealno, ali za ovaj događaj dobro je uspjelo. Stajališta su bila odgovarajuće veličine.
Trik ovdje je ispis rasporeda PCB -a na papir, razmjera 1: 1 i lijepljenje na nekoliko komadića PCB materijala koje sam položio okolo. Izbušite rupe i pokušajte sastaviti ovu lažnu PCB i brzo ćete otkriti probleme i jesu li izrezi ispravni.
Da biste stvorili Izreze, u tKeepout i tRestrict slojeve ucrtajte kvadrat povlačenjem četiri linije. Učinite isto za donji sloj, bKeepout i bRestrict. Upišite u sloj tNames riječ "Izreži", tako da će proizvođač PCB -a znati da to treba usmjeriti.
Odlučio sam se koristiti za tračne veze umjesto kroz rupu zbog struje i blizine rupa u komercijalnom uzorku. Problem je u tome što biblioteka Eagle ima samo otisak kroz rupu.
Na shemi kliknite na alat Info ili alat za grupiranje da biste odabrali čip napajanja i desnom tipkom miša kliknite na Otvori uređaj ili simbol.
Odaberite Footprint i vidjet ćete stvarni otisak stope komponente. Trik je ovdje u zamjeni okruglih pločica za lemljenje.
Ono što sam učinio je da sam upotrijebio alat SMD valjak za boje i nacrtao tragove ispod pojedinačne podloge (pogledajte snimak zaslona). Zatim preimenujem pjesme koristeći gotovo isti naziv kao gornji jastučić. Izmjenjujem gornji i donji sloj zbog savijenih iglica na čipu TB6600 (ima gornji i donji red). Nakon što sam ih sve imenovao, uklanjam jastučiće i pomičem trake gore na željeni položaj.
Slijedi povezivanje novih naziva sa simbolom. Pritisnite Uređaj na gornjoj traci izbornika vrpce, odaberite Poveži se u skočnom prozoru i vidjet ćete sve igle simbola i jastučiće za otiske. Povežite ih jedno po jedno klikom na Connect i gotovi ste. (pogledajte snimak zaslona)
Kad imate više pinova spojenih na primjer s uzemljenjem, upotrijebite append da ih spojite.
Još jedan trik su termalni jastučići. U nekim slučajevima, poput povezivanja, želite čvrstu podlogu, a ne termalnu podlogu (ima praznine u jastučićima). U radnom prostoru desnom tipkom miša kliknite uložak, odaberite Svojstva i poništite odabir opcije Termičko. (pogledajte snimak zaslona).
Kako bismo osigurali minimalnu buku i omogućili jednostavno usmjeravanje, dodajemo ravninu uzemljenja na vrhu i na dnu. Upotrijebite alat Poligon s lijeve vrpce alata (simbol s 5 strana u obliku dijamanta). Nacrtajte kvadrat tako da nacrtate jednu liniju, kliknite, povucite sljedeću liniju dok ne dođete do početne točke poligona i sada budite oprezni. Zumirajte okretanjem kotačića miša i kliknite točno na početnu točku poligona. Ponovite za drugi sloj i kliknite na alat Ratnest u lijevom izborniku Alatna vrpca. Poplava ispunjava vaš PCB crvenom i plavom bojom. Ne brinite što ploču još niste usmjerili.
Nakon ovih izmjena, ručno usmjeravate ploče za napajanje i priključke i provjeravate jesu li svi konektori u ispravnom slijedu. Zumirajte pin konektora i pročitajte naljepnicu. Je li npr. 'GND'. Jesmo li zamijenili 'GND' i na pr. 'ENB' u blizini. Želimo da GND bude dosljedan lijevo ili desno od svakog vijčanog priključka. Sada automatizirajte preostale dijelove. (Lijevi izbornik vrpce alata "Automatska ruta")
I naravno unaprijed provjerite putem Octopart.com -a jesu li vaši dijelovi na lageru i po pristupačnim cijenama! Octopart vam omogućuje da uvezete BOM iz Eagle -a kako biste brzo mogli pronaći ukupnu cijenu po PCB -u.
Korak 3: Korak 3: Sinhronizirajte PCB i shemu
Ovo će vam najviše uštedjeti vrijeme. Svaki put me ovo prevari i izgubim mnogo posla.
Uvjerite se da su uređivači PCB -a i sheme otvoreni cijelo vrijeme. Ako usmjerite ploču i spremite ako je shema zatvorena, izgubite sinkronizaciju i Eagle će vam reći da su nedosljedne i da ne mogu označavati naprijed ili natrag.
Često morate rasparati sve rute i početi ispočetka. To je skupo, osobito ako ste već naručili ploče i rješavate male probleme s usmjeravanjem. Gubite prednosti ponavljanja prethodnih popravaka i uvodite nove.
Trik ovdje je pripremiti sve za usmjeravanje i spremiti računalo/shemu te ponovno spremiti pod novim imenom ili brojem verzije. Nova verzija bit će usmjerena i možete se vratiti na prethodni korak.
Također nakon usmjeravanja, nemojte spremati ploču dok ne budete zadovoljni. Ako nije, nemojte spremati ploču, već zatvorite tiskanu ploču i shemu i odbacite promjene. Ponovno otvorite shemu i tiskanu ploču i ponovno rutirajte dok ne budete zadovoljni i spremite posljednju usmjerenu ploču.
Nakon što pronađete novi problem, spremite ga ponovno kao novu verziju. Rip-up samo pjesma koja ima problema i riješite ga.
Korak 4: Korak 4: Ponovno numeriranje dijelova
U izborniku na vrhu vrpce postoji mogućnost ponovnog numeriranja dijelova, ali pogodio sam.
Pojavio se skočni izbornik koji govori da neki dijelovi nemaju unaprijed popravak i da ga moram popraviti, ažurirati biblioteku i pokušati ponovo.
Ponovno odaberite dio koji uzrokuje probleme i kliknite ikonu Uređaj na gornjem izborniku vrpce ili desnom tipkom miša kliknite komponentu i odaberite Uređaj u uređivaču PCB -a.
Odaberite izbornik Uredi s gornje vrpce i odaberite Prefiks (IC znakovi pogledajte snimku zaslona).
Unesite prefiks poput slova za Uređaj, npr. Kondenzator je 'c'.
Spremite ga i vratite se u uređivač shema te ponovno numerirajte dijelove. Upotrijebite zadane postavke poput smjera X i Y i to će dobro funkcionirati, inače eksperimentirajte s postavkama. Sada je sve lijepo numerirano i na PCB -u.
Korak 5: Korak 5: Popravite naljepnice svilenog zaslona
U zadanom načinu rada dobivate jako veliki font svilenog ekrana koji vrlo ometa.
Stoga moramo promijeniti veličinu naljepnica tName svilenog ekrana. Nisam toliko zabrinut zbog tV vrijednosti jer ih ostavljam na sitotisku. Na taj način manje je gužve i čitljivije je.
Pa kako ćemo to učiniti? Pa Google je ovdje vaš prijatelj.
Isprobajte ove naredbe: prikaz torig borig; # Prikažite gornje i donje podrijetlo
grupiraj sve; # Sve grupirajte
razbiti (C> 0 0); # Razbijte sve u grupi
ne prikazuje ništa tname bname tval bval; # IZBORNO: ograničite promjene naziva i vrijednosti
grupiraj sve; # Grupirajte sve, uključujući razbijene tekstove.
promijeniti vektor fonta (C> 0 0); # Promijenite font u vektorski font
promijeni veličinu 50mil (C> 0 0); # Promijenite veličinu fonta
omjer promjena 15 (C> 0 0); # Promijenite omjer širine i visine
prikaz posljednji;
Pobrinite se da imate i oznake za konektore i kratkospojnike kako biste znali tko je tko u Zoološkom vrtu!
Sada pregledajte položaj naljepnica i pomaknite ih tako da ne budu na vrhu Via, spremite ih i gotovi ste!
Korak 6: Korak 6: Naručite PCB jeftino i unutar 48 sati
Sada dolazimo do ključne točke bez povratka. Nakon što ga naručite, odlazi u tvornicu proizvođača i ne može se primijeniti nikakav popravak niti otkazati.
Dva glavna proizvođača koje sam koristio (ali svi drugi će biti dobri) su PCBways i JCLPCB. PCBways ima uslugu 24 i 48 sati koja je brza! JCLPCB je sporiji, ali posjeduje LCSC koji je kineski ekvivalent DigiKey -a, Mousera, RSonline -a itd. Ako želite kompletno sastavljenu PCB, moglo bi biti strateški izabrati ovo drugo.
Savjeti ovdje:
- Naručite male količine zbog troškova prijevoza
- FR4 je stakloplastika
- 6 mlinskih staza može učiniti samo 1 Oz Cu, 8 mlinskih može napraviti 2 Oz Cu debljine.
- Montaža ide prema broju jedinstvenih komponenti kroz rupe i SMD. SMD je znatno jeftiniji jer se može izvesti pomoću Pick and Place stroja. Odaberite komponente veličine 0805 jer ne mogu sve odabire i postavljanja PCB -a podnijeti manje SMD uređaje.
- [izborno] Odaberite pozlaćene PCB -e jer su ravniji i daju bolji prinos pri proizvodnji velikih količina.
Korak 7: Korak 7: Naručite komponente jeftino i u roku od 48 sati
Trik naručivanja komponenti je korištenje Octopart -a i LSCS.com
Provjerite količine i razine zaliha kako biste spriječili zakrivljene loptice (prošle sam godine radio Kickstarter i u roku od jednog tjedna svjetska zaliha od 40.000 AVR -a je iscrpljena … whaaaa).
To je malo gnjavaže, ali kupujte i većina isporučuje brzo. LSCS čak i unutar 48 sati od Kine, ali život u Ozu to vjerojatno čini mogućim.
Potražite jeftinije alternative poput opto spojnica koje mogu biti bijele marke i po cijeni od 1/10. Postoji i veza na podatkovnu tablicu koja može biti na kineskom, ali često brzo dobijete brojeve i lako je čitati grafikone.
I to me dovodi do kraja ovog uputstva, nadam se da će vam pomoći da postanete produktivniji i uštedite ukupno vrijeme pri stvaranju PCB -a.
U svoj sam projekt dodao mali videozapis tako da možete vidjeti gdje sam koristio pogon koračnog motora CNC mlina.
Uživati!
Preporučeni:
Raspberry Pi, Python i upravljački program koračnog motora TB6600: 9 koraka
Raspberry Pi, Python i upravljački program koračnog motora TB6600: Ovo uputstvo slijedi korake koje sam poduzeo za spajanje Raspberry Pi 3b na upravljač koračnim motorom TB6600, napajanje od 24 VDC i 6 -žični koračni motor. Vjerojatno sam poput mnogih vas i slučajno imam " zgrabi torbu " preostale nominalne vrijednosti
Korištenje mjerača vremena 556 za pogon koračnog motora: 5 koraka
Korištenje mjerača vremena 556 za pogon koračnog motora: Ova instrukcija će objasniti kako mjerač vremena 556 može upravljati koračnim motorom. Za ovaj krug nije potreban kôd
Odabir koračnog motora i upravljačkog programa za Arduino automatizirani zasjenjeni zaslon: 12 koraka (sa slikama)
Odabir koračnog motora i pokretača za Arduino projekt s automatiziranim zasjenom: U ovom Instructableu proći ću korake koje sam poduzeo za odabir koračnog motora i upravljačkog programa za prototip projekta Automatizirani zasjenjeni zaslon. Zavjese su popularni i jeftini Coolaroo modeli s ručnim pogonom, a ja sam htio zamijeniti t
Kutna pozicijska kontrola koračnog motora 28BYJ-48 s Arduino i analognom joystickom: 3 koraka
Kutna pozicijska kontrola koračnog motora 28BYJ-48 s Arduino i analognom joystickom: Ovo je shema upravljanja koračnim motorom 28BYJ-48 koju sam razvio da koristim kao dio svoje završne godine disertacijskog projekta. Nisam vidio da je to učinjeno prije pa sam mislio prenijeti ono što sam otkrio. Nadam se da će ovo pomoći nekome drugome u
Pogon koračnog motora s mikroprocesorom AVR: 8 koraka
Vozite koračni motor s mikroprocesorom AVR: Imate li negdje okolo počišćenih koračnih motora s pisača/diskovnih pogona/itd? Malo sondiranja ohmetrom, nakon čega slijedi jednostavan kod upravljačkog programa na vašem mikroprocesoru i bit ćete u stilu